Polymer Physical Chemistry
Credit: 3 OR 4 hours.
(MATSE 358) Intermediate level introduction to the fundamental physical chemistry of polymer systems. Focus is on equilibrium conformation, structure, properties and phase transitions of polymer solutions, dense melts, liquid crystals, mixtures, block copolymers, surfaces and interfaces, and electronic polymers. Same as CHEM 482. 3 undergraduate hours. 3 or 4 graduate hours. Prerequisite: 400-level course in thermodynamics, statistical thermodynamics, or physical chemistry.
